Understanding the Situation
First things first—assess the severity of your dental injury. Is it a minor chip, a cracked tooth, or a complete break? Identifying the type of damage will help you determine the urgency of the situation and the appropriate next steps.
Types of Tooth Damage
There are various ways a tooth can be damaged, each requiring a different approach. Minor chips might not cause immediate pain but should still be addressed to prevent complications. Cracked teeth can expose nerves, leading to significant discomfort. Complete breaks are the most severe and require immediate attention.
Initial Steps to Take
Regardless of the type of damage, the initial steps are crucial. Rinse your mouth gently with warm water to clean the area. Apply a cold compress to reduce swelling and manage pain. If you have a broken piece of the tooth, try to keep it moist in milk or a saline solution.
Pain Management
Managing pain is essential until you can see a dentist. Over-the-counter pain relievers like ibuprofen can help alleviate discomfort. Avoid aspirin as it can increase bleeding. Topical anesthetics like benzocaine can also provide temporary relief.

Handling Dental Anxiety
Dental emergencies can be stressful, especially for those who experience dental anxiety. Finding ways to manage this anxiety can make the experience less daunting and more manageable.
Relaxation Techniques
Practicing relaxation techniques such as deep breathing or meditation can help calm your nerves before visiting the dentist. Listening to music or reading a book while waiting can also reduce anxiety.
Open Communication

Support System
Bringing a friend or family member with you can provide emotional support. Having someone by your side can make the experience less intimidating and help you stay calm.
